HEXANAL,6-HYDROXY-

Base Information Edit
  • Chemical Name:HEXANAL,6-HYDROXY-
  • CAS No.:34067-76-0
  • Molecular Formula:C6H12O2
  • Molecular Weight:116.16
  • Hs Code.:2912491000
  • Mol file:34067-76-0.mol
HEXANAL,6-HYDROXY-

Synonyms:6-Hydroxyhexanal;

Chemical Property of HEXANAL,6-HYDROXY- Edit
Chemical Property:
  • Vapor Pressure:0.0815mmHg at 25°C 
  • Refractive Index:1.429 
  • Boiling Point:200.2 °C at 760 mmHg 
  • Flash Point:78.4 °C 
  • PSA:37.30000 
  • Density:0.949 g/cm3 
  • LogP:0.73800
